.environment[data-v-6cd0deae]{font-weight:700;display:flex;color:var(--color-text)!important}.environment svg[data-v-6cd0deae]{margin-right:.2rem}.project-card[data-v-ec1f6bbd]{box-sizing:border-box;margin:0;display:inline-grid;overflow:hidden}.display-mode--list .project-card[data-v-ec1f6bbd]{-moz-column-gap:var(--spacing-card-md);column-gap:var(--spacing-card-md);row-gap:var(--spacing-card-sm);grid-template:"icon title stats"min-content"icon description stats"1fr"icon tags stats"min-content/min-content 1fr auto;width:100%}@media screen and (max-width:750px){.display-mode--list .project-card[data-v-ec1f6bbd]{grid-template:"icon title"min-content"icon description"1fr"icon tags"min-content"stats stats"min-content/min-content auto}}@media screen and (max-width:550px){.display-mode--list .project-card[data-v-ec1f6bbd]{grid-template:"icon title"min-content"icon description"1fr"tags tags"min-content"stats stats"min-content/min-content auto}}.display-mode--gallery .project-card[data-v-ec1f6bbd],.display-mode--grid .project-card[data-v-ec1f6bbd]{padding:0 0 var(--spacing-card-bg)0;row-gap:var(--spacing-card-sm);grid-template:"gallery gallery"min-content"icon title"min-content"description description"1fr"tags tags"min-content"stats stats"min-content/min-content 1fr}.display-mode--gallery .project-card .gallery[data-v-ec1f6bbd],.display-mode--grid .project-card .gallery[data-v-ec1f6bbd]{background-color:var(--color-button-bg-active);width:100%;height:10rem;display:inline-block}.display-mode--gallery .project-card .gallery.no-image[data-v-ec1f6bbd],.display-mode--grid .project-card .gallery.no-image[data-v-ec1f6bbd]{filter:brightness(.7)}.display-mode--gallery .project-card .gallery img[data-v-ec1f6bbd],.display-mode--grid .project-card .gallery img[data-v-ec1f6bbd]{box-shadow:none;-o-object-fit:cover;object-fit:cover;width:100%;height:10rem}.display-mode--gallery .project-card .icon[data-v-ec1f6bbd],.display-mode--grid .project-card .icon[data-v-ec1f6bbd]{margin-left:var(--spacing-card-bg);z-index:1;margin-top:-3rem}.display-mode--gallery .project-card .icon img[data-v-ec1f6bbd],.display-mode--gallery .project-card .icon svg[data-v-ec1f6bbd],.display-mode--grid .project-card .icon img[data-v-ec1f6bbd],.display-mode--grid .project-card .icon svg[data-v-ec1f6bbd]{border-radius:var(--size-rounded-lg);box-shadow:-2px -2px 0 2px var(--color-raised-bg),2px -2px 0 2px var(--color-raised-bg)}.display-mode--gallery .project-card .title[data-v-ec1f6bbd],.display-mode--grid .project-card .title[data-v-ec1f6bbd]{margin-left:var(--spacing-card-md);margin-right:var(--spacing-card-bg);flex-direction:column}.display-mode--gallery .project-card .title .name[data-v-ec1f6bbd],.display-mode--grid .project-card .title .name[data-v-ec1f6bbd]{font-size:1.25rem}.display-mode--gallery .project-card .title .status[data-v-ec1f6bbd],.display-mode--grid .project-card .title .status[data-v-ec1f6bbd]{margin-top:var(--spacing-card-xs)}.display-mode--gallery .project-card .description[data-v-ec1f6bbd],.display-mode--gallery .project-card .tags[data-v-ec1f6bbd],.display-mode--grid .project-card .description[data-v-ec1f6bbd],.display-mode--grid .project-card .tags[data-v-ec1f6bbd]{margin-inline:var(--spacing-card-bg)}.display-mode--gallery .project-card .stats[data-v-ec1f6bbd],.display-mode--grid .project-card .stats[data-v-ec1f6bbd]{margin-inline:var(--spacing-card-bg);flex-direction:row;align-items:center}.display-mode--gallery .project-card .stats .stat-label[data-v-ec1f6bbd],.display-mode--grid .project-card .stats .stat-label[data-v-ec1f6bbd]{display:none}.display-mode--gallery .project-card .stats .buttons[data-v-ec1f6bbd],.display-mode--grid .project-card .stats .buttons[data-v-ec1f6bbd]{align-items:center;gap:var(--spacing-card-sm);flex-direction:row}.display-mode--gallery .project-card .stats .buttons[data-v-ec1f6bbd]>:first-child,.display-mode--grid .project-card .stats .buttons[data-v-ec1f6bbd]>:first-child{margin-left:auto}.display-mode--gallery .project-card .stats .buttons[data-v-ec1f6bbd]:first-child>:last-child,.display-mode--grid .project-card .stats .buttons[data-v-ec1f6bbd]:first-child>:last-child{margin-right:auto}.display-mode--gallery .project-card .stats .buttons:not(:empty)+.date[data-v-ec1f6bbd],.display-mode--grid .project-card .stats .buttons:not(:empty)+.date[data-v-ec1f6bbd]{flex-basis:100%}.display-mode--grid .project-card .gallery[data-v-ec1f6bbd]{display:none}.display-mode--grid .project-card .icon[data-v-ec1f6bbd]{margin-top:calc(var(--spacing-card-bg) - var(--spacing-card-sm))}.display-mode--grid .project-card .icon img[data-v-ec1f6bbd],.display-mode--grid .project-card .icon svg[data-v-ec1f6bbd]{border:none}.display-mode--grid .project-card .title[data-v-ec1f6bbd]{margin-top:calc(var(--spacing-card-bg) - var(--spacing-card-sm))}.icon[data-v-ec1f6bbd]{grid-area:icon;align-items:center;display:flex}.gallery[data-v-ec1f6bbd]{grid-area:gallery;height:10rem;display:none}.title[data-v-ec1f6bbd]{-moz-column-gap:var(--spacing-card-sm);align-items:baseline;column-gap:var(--spacing-card-sm);word-wrap:anywhere;flex-flow:wrap;grid-area:title;row-gap:0;display:flex}.title h2[data-v-ec1f6bbd],.title p[data-v-ec1f6bbd]{margin:0}.title svg[data-v-ec1f6bbd]{color:var(--color-orange);width:auto;height:1.5rem;margin-bottom:-.25rem}.stats[data-v-ec1f6bbd]{align-items:flex-end;gap:var(--spacing-card-md);flex-flow:column wrap;grid-area:stats;display:flex}.stats .stat[data-v-ec1f6bbd]{align-items:center;gap:var(--spacing-card-xs);--stat-strong-size:1.25rem;flex-direction:row;width:fit-content;display:flex}.stats .stat strong[data-v-ec1f6bbd]{font-size:var(--stat-strong-size)}.stats .stat p[data-v-ec1f6bbd]{margin:0}.stats .stat svg[data-v-ec1f6bbd]{height:var(--stat-strong-size);width:var(--stat-strong-size)}.stats .date[data-v-ec1f6bbd]{margin-top:auto}@media screen and (max-width:750px){.stats[data-v-ec1f6bbd]{-moz-column-gap:var(--spacing-card-md);column-gap:var(--spacing-card-md);margin-top:var(--spacing-card-xs);flex-direction:row}}@media screen and (max-width:600px){.stats[data-v-ec1f6bbd]{margin-top:0}.stats .stat-label[data-v-ec1f6bbd]{display:none}}.environment[data-v-ec1f6bbd]{font-weight:700;color:var(--color-text)!important}.description[data-v-ec1f6bbd]{word-break:break-word;grid-area:description;justify-content:flex-start;margin-block:0;display:flex}.tags[data-v-ec1f6bbd]{flex-direction:row;grid-area:tags;display:flex}@media screen and (max-width:550px){.tags[data-v-ec1f6bbd]{margin-top:var(--spacing-card-xs)}}.buttons[data-v-ec1f6bbd]{align-items:flex-end;gap:var(--spacing-card-sm);flex-direction:column;flex-grow:1;display:flex}@media screen and (min-width:750px){.small-mode[data-v-ec1f6bbd]{grid-template:"icon title"min-content"icon description"1fr"icon tags"min-content"stats stats"min-content/min-content auto!important}.small-mode .stats[data-v-ec1f6bbd],.small-mode .tags[data-v-ec1f6bbd]{margin-top:var(--spacing-card-xs)!important}.small-mode .stats[data-v-ec1f6bbd]{flex-direction:row;-moz-column-gap:var(--spacing-card-md)!important;column-gap:var(--spacing-card-md)!important}.small-mode .stats .stat-label[data-v-ec1f6bbd]{display:none!important}}
